Description

The program fee covers airport pick up, training, accommodation during training at hotel, some measure sightseeing around Kathmandu during training, transportation to and from placement, accommodation and meals during placement, airport drop off and one staff supervision for the whole program. We also provide scholarships to needy children and donate funds to the schools, orphanage, children libraries, women empowering we are affiliated with.

The Experience

As a volunteer with Organic Farming and Animal Care Program, you will gain hands-on experience helping the farmers, students and local communities to cultivate and harvest organic crops, vegetables, fruits through sustainable farming methods as well as care Animals. -Overall a unique and fun experience! Be super open minded &communicate everything with the coordinator. She is super friendly, flexible, and willing to help. - Listing says private room for volunteering with monks, but when I arrived there I was told is not. Thankfully, Durga was able to arrange something for me,but ended up volunteering at a different placement. -Children are super kind & fun! They make you feel as part of the family:) - Orphanage kept asking for money. Draw boundaries and you'll be fine. - Work hours at orphanage are about 35h/week &they expect you to clean and cook
